Kawartha Waterways
One of the greatest resources in Peterborough & the Kawarthas are the magnificent waterways. Choose from one of our 134 lakes for water activity ranging from kayaking, canoeing, fishing, boating and swimming. Resorts, hotels, inns and bed & breakfasts scatter the shores of many of our lakes and rivers. Together they provide a relaxing panoramic backdrop for your vacation.

Cruise the Trent-Severn Waterway aboard one of our tour boats, rise to the top of the worlds highest hydraulic lift lock or explore the shores of Stoney Lake from a replica steamship. The puck drops on many of our smaller bodies of water as the winter brings a thick layer of ice for skating.

The Great Outdoors
The picturesque surroundings of Peterborough & the Kawarthas not only offer a great backdrop for your visit but also provide a terrain that is ideal for outdoor activities. The lakes of Peterborough & the Kawarthas are home to many species of fish including walleye, carp, crappy, bass and muskie that make for exciting tournaments and great recreation. Bring your kayak or canoe with you and face a boundless number of routes passing scenic landscapes and historic sites.

The area offers great hiking, biking and canoe trails that take you through both the lakeland regions and the more urban centres of the region. When the snow falls many of these trails are transformed into cross-county ski trails that provide a tranquil environment for viewing the local wildlife. For a winter activity that the whole family can enjoy, seize a toboggan and head to one of the many local hills for a fun-filled day!

Arts, Culture & Heritage
Peterborough & the Kawarthas are alive with theatre, art galleries, festivals and heritage. The pride we take in our surroundings is seen through our local historical museums, galleries and attractions.

Throughout the year Peterborough & the Kawarthas is home to an assortment of events that bring animation to the seasons. Visitors share in our rich heritage inspired by studio tours, festivals and First Nations cultural celebrations. Musical festivities set the rhythm for high-spirited days and exciting nights.
